摘 要: | 目的对PCR扩增潜伏HIV-1DNA序列的实验方法进行优化。方法收集30例经高效抗逆转录病毒治疗(HAART)6~12个月的HIV-1感染者抗凝血标本,分别从外周血单个核细胞(PBMC)和高度纯化的CD4+T细胞提取基因组DNA,巢式PCR扩增HIV-1env的C2-V5区,电泳检测扩增产物并进行DNA序列测定。结果同一患者PBMC纯化CD4+T细胞标本扩增HIV-1env基因C2-V5区的效率(93.3%)明显高于直接从PBMC标本扩增该目的片段的效率(10.0%)。结论 PBMC纯化CD4+T细胞后,再提取基因组DNA进行巢式PCR扩增,可提高扩增潜伏HIV-1DNA序列的效率。

Optimization of approach to amplify latent HIV-1 DNA sequence |

Abstract: | Objective To optimize polymerase chain reaction(PCR) approach to amplify latent HIV-1 DNA sequence.Methods Thirty anticoagulation blood samples from HIV-1 infection,with HAART treatment for 6-12 months were obtained.The C2-V5 region of HIV-1 env gene was amplified by nested PCR from DNA extraction of PBMC or highly purified CD4+T lymphocytes respectively.Then the amplified products were tested by agarose gel electrophoresis and DNA sequencing.Results The efficiency of amplifying the C2-V5 region of HIV-1 env gene from purified CD4+T lymphocytes was significantly higher than that from PBMC.Conclusion Optimized scheme of amplifying latent HIV-1 DNA sequence should be purify CD4+T lymphocytes from PBMC then extract genomic DNA and amplify by nested PCR. |
